SIOR is pleased to introduce its new CEO, Jim Hirt, MBA, CAE. Jim comes to SIOR with more than 22 years of executive association experience managing staff and volunteer leaders representing organizations from all over the world. As SIOR’s CEO he will be responsible for the management of the Society’s business office, and executing the directives set by the SIOR Board of Directors and its governance committee. Jim has a passion for real estate, education, cultivating strategic visions and SIOR is thrilled to welcome him.

The Architect Newspaper The development of a 1,500 acre "smart" development is underway by Developer LStar Ventures. A former Naval Air Station is being transformed into a mini "smart" city that is expected to cater to technology companies.
Propmodo Commercial real estate companies may hesitate when it comes to transferring data to the cloud. Data security is a primary factor of the hesitation. With sensitive information such as financial records and business plans, transferring to the cloud is a weighted decision.
